A growing interest in cryptocurrency mining has sparked discussions in user forums about setting up efficient XMR (Monero) farms. Users in Austin, Texas, face unique challenges due to local electricity costs and the potential of solar energy solutions.
Experts suggest that solar panels present a viable solution for power-hungry setups. Given Texas's sunny climate, they may offset high electricity costs. Comments emphasize that getting power sorted should be a priority. One user remarked,
"Getting a solar and battery setup is something I should've done first."
This reflects a common sentiment about the importance of initial investments that can yield long-term savings.
Choosing the right hardware also plays a critical role. Some members suggest starting with compact systems, such as:
Mini Forum PC models like the BD895i
EPYC 9000 series for those willing to spend more
Interestingly, DDR5 memory setups can function efficiently with a single stick, unlike their DDR4 counterparts, which demand dual-channel configurations. This can help miners reduce costs and still achieve decent hash rates.
